The surname Paleologu is of Romanian origin, with a rich history that spans centuries. The name is believed to have originated from the Byzantine Greek surname Palaiologos, which means "old word" or "old statement." The Paleologu family is said to have descended from the Byzantine emperor Michael VIII Palaiologos, who ruled from 1259 to 1282.
The Paleologu family has played a significant role in Romanian history, with members holding prominent positions in government, academia, and the arts. One of the most well-known members of the family is Alexandru Paleologu, a Romanian essayist, literary critic, and diplomat who served as Minister of Culture from 1990 to 1991.
